Conditions

esophageal squamous cell carcinoma (ESCC)

Interventions

low-dose radiotherapy group:Radiation therapy: 10 Gy in 2.0 Gy × 5 fractions. Starting on day 2 after radiation therapy: Tislelizumab 200 mg on day 1, Q3W
Albumin?bound paclitaxel 125 mg/m2 on days 1 and 8, Q3W
Carboplatin AUC=5 on day 1, Q3W
for a total of 3 cycles.
High-dose radiotherapy group:Radiation therapy: 15 Gy in 3.0 Gy × 5 fractions. Starting on day 2 after radiation therapy: Tislelizumab 200 mg on day 1, Q3W

Inclusion criteria

Inclusion criteria: 1. Voluntarily provided written informed consent. 2. Age between 18 and 75 years (inclusive), male or female. 3. Life expectancy = 3 months. 4. Predicted to achieve R0 resection. 5. Eastern Cooperative Oncology Group (ECOG) performance status of 0 or 1. 6. Histologically confirmed, treatment-naïve, locally advanced resectable esophageal squamous cell carcinoma meeting the following criteria: Stage: T1 N1-3 M0 or T2-4a N0-3 M0 (T2 = 3 cm or poorly differentiated) Tumor located below the cervical esophagus and = 5 cm from the cricopharyngeus muscle. 7. No suspected metastatic cervical lymph nodes on neck ultrasound or contrast-enhanced CT; no evidence of distant metastasis on imaging. 8. Presence of measurable tumor lesions. 9. Adequate organ function demonstrated by screening laboratory tests (no blood transfusion or blood component therapy, or granulocyte colony-stimulating factor within 14 days prior to screening): (1)Hematology: Absolute neutrophil count (NEU) = 1.5 × 10?/L (1,500/mm³); Platelet count (PLT) = 100 × 10?/L (100,000/mm³); Hemoglobin = 90 g/L. (2)Liver: Total bilirubin (TBil) = 1.5 × ULN; or direct bilirubin within normal limits in subjects with TBil < 1.5 × ULN; Aspartate aminotransferase (AST) and alanine aminotransferase (ALT) = 2.5 × ULN. (3) Renal: Serum creatinine = 1.5 × ULN or calculated creatinine clearance (CrCl) = 60 mL/min (using the Cockcroft-Gault formula). (4) Coagulation: International normalized ratio (INR) = 1.5; prothrombin time (PT) or activated partial thromboplastin time (APTT) = 1.5 × ULN. 10. Males with reproductive potential and females of childbearing potential must use effective contraception (e.g., oral contraceptives, intrauterine device, or barrier method with spermicide) during the study and continue contraception for 6 months after the end of treatment. 11. Good compliance and willingness to complete follow-up.

Exclusion criteria

Exclusion criteria: 1. Prior treatment with PD 1/PD L1 inhibitors or other agents targeting T cell receptors (e.g., CTLA 4, OX 40, etc.). 2. Presence of uncontrolled pleural effusion, pericardial effusion, or ascites requiring repeated drainage. 3. Active or suspected active autoimmune disease, including but not limited to systemic lupus erythematosus, rheumatoid arthritis, inflammatory bowel disease, etc. **Exceptions**: Type 1 diabetes mellitus and hypothyroidism controlled by stable dose replacement therapy, and skin diseases not requiring systemic treatment (e.g., psoriasis, vitiligo). 4. History of interstitial lung disease = Grade 2. 5. Systemic corticosteroids (prednisone > 10 mg/day or equivalent) or other immunosuppressive agents within 14 days prior to the first study drug administration. 6. History of immunodeficiency, including other acquired or congenital immunodeficiency diseases, organ transplantation, or prior allogeneic hematopoietic stem cell transplantation or solid organ transplantation. 7. Live vaccine administration within 4 weeks prior to the first study drug administration. 8. Severe cardiovascular or cerebrovascular diseases: (1) Uncontrolled hypertension or pulmonary hypertension; (2) Unstable angina pectoris, or myocardial infarction, coronary artery bypass grafting, or stent implantation within 6 months prior to study drug administration; (3) Chronic heart failure with cardiac function = Grade 2 (New York Heart Association [NYHA] classification); (4) Left ventricular ejection fraction (LVEF) 450 msec in males or > 470 msec in females, complete left bundle branch block, third degree atrioventricular block; (6) Cerebrovascular accident (CVA) or transient ischemic attack (TIA) within 6 months prior to study drug administration. 9. Presence of uncontrolled or severe underlying diseases, including but not limited to active infections requiring systemic antibiotic therapy. 10. Positive human immunodeficiency virus (HIV) antibody test, or active hepatitis B or C infection. The following cases are allowed to participate: (1) Hepatitis B core antibody (HBcAb) or hepatitis B surface antigen (HBsAg) positive, but HBV DNA is below the lower limit of detection (negative) or < 500 IU/mL at the study center, and the investigator excludes active infection based on clinical treatment and manifestations; (2) Hepatitis C antibody positive, but HCV RNA is below the lower limit of detection (negative) at the study center. 11. Known active pulmonary tuberculosis (TB). Patients with suspected active TB must be excluded by chest X ray, sputum examination, and clinical signs and symptoms. 12. History of other active malignant tumors within the past 2 years, except for malignancies with expected cure after adequate treatment (including but not limited to fully treated thyroid cancer, cervical carcinoma in situ, basal or squamous cell skin cancer, or ductal carcinoma in situ of the breast treated with radical surgery). 13. History of psychoactive substance abuse that cannot be abstained from, or history of mental disorders. 14. Pregnant or lactating women. 15. Design outcomes

Primary

MeasureTime frame
pathological complete response (pCR) rate;objective response rate (ORR);R0 resection rate, downstaging rate;downstaging rate; 3-year event-free survival (EFS);3-year overall survival (OS);

Secondary

MeasureTime frame
major pathological response (MPR) rate;Adverse event;quality of life ;
